Nick Vivarelli International CorrespondentThe Locarno Film Festival will be honoring Matt Dillon with a lifetime achievement award, a mini-retro of his films, and an onstage chat.Dillon’s career as an actor and director will be celebrated by the Swiss fest dedicated to indie cinema during a ceremony on Aug. 4 in the 8,000-seat Piazza Grande outdoor screening venue, followed by an onstage conversation the next day.Tribute screenings will comprise Gus Van Sant’s “Drugstore Cowboy” (1989) featuring Dillon’s powerful performance as a “dope fiend,” as he calls himself, who steals pharmaceuticals in Portland drugstores, and “City of Ghosts” (2003) which Dillon co-wrote, directed, and starred in alongside James Caan, Gerard Depardieu, and Stellan Skarsgård.

Kanye West made a surprise appearance at last night’s BET Awards, honouring Sean “Diddy” Combs as the rapper and producer received the Lifetime Achievement Award.Babyface introduced the section, looking back on Combs’ achievements. “He made me feel like I could do anything and go anywhere, and that’s the mark of a great producer,” he said. Babyface then brought out Ye, whose face was covered in a mask, sunglasses and a baseball cap.“How do we crown our kings? How do we appreciate our kings? To think how far we could just make if off of inspiration, to hear the way somebody chopped a sample in,” West said, recalling repeatedly listening to the original version of ‘It’s All About The Benjamins’.“To see Puff in real life at the ‘Missing You’ video, just like me tapping, free like a little kid, like, ‘I just need to meet this man.

Jennifer Aniston presented a lifetime achievement award to her formerly estranged father John at the Daytime Emmy Awards this Friday. John, 88, has spent nearly four decades on Days Of Our Lives - a soap opera that was frequently parodied on Jennifer's star-making sitcom Friends. Although John was not on hand at Friday night's ceremony, Jennifer delivered a video address showering praise on her 'great and well-respected' father.

ESPN will award Vitali Klitschko with the ESPYS’ Arthur Ashe Award for Courage in July’s ceremony.After Klitschko’s successful boxing career, the former heavyweight boxing champion transitioned to politics in 2006, and has held Kyiv’s mayoral office since 2014. Most recently, Klitschko joined the front lines after the city of Kyiv was invaded by Russian forces in February 2022.The award honors those “whose contributions have transcended sports.”“It is a great honor for me to receive this award,” Klitschko said.
